And that’s when SANGKA happened.
A Bisaya word meaning “battle,” and that name couldn’t be more fitting.
SANGKA is this annual event where all seven colleges in our university compete in everything you can imagine — sports, pageants, talent shows, spoken poetry, e-sports, and more. Everyone shows up, and everyone brings their best.
